Associate Youth Pastor applicants have rated the interview process at Life.Church with 4.5 out of 5 (where 5 is the highest level of difficulty) and assessed their interview experience as 100% positive. To compare, the company-average is 80.4% positive. This is according to Glassdoor user ratings.
Candidates applying for Associate Youth Pastor roles take an average of 44 days to get hired, when considering 8 user submitted interviews for this role. To compare, the hiring process at Life.Church overall takes an average of 51 days.
Common stages of the interview process at Life.Church as a Associate Youth Pastor according to 8 Glassdoor interviews include:
Personality test: 13%
IQ intelligence test: 13%
Phone interview: 13%
Background check: 11%
One on one interview: 11%
Group panel interview: 11%
Skills test: 9%
Presentation: 9%
Drug test: 7%
Other: 4%

I applied online. The process took 4 months. I interviewed at Life.Church (Edmond, OK) in Jan 2020
Interview
After submitting an application, I heard back about a month later a request for a short video to be submitted. Then multiple video interviews and phone calls took place before I was flown to Edmond OK. with my wife for an in-person interview. This process was high pressure and a full day of interviews. This was by far the most rigorous interview process I have ever taken part in and yet I have absolutely no complaints! I very much appreciate the intentionality with each interview.

I applied online. I interviewed at Life.Church (Edmond, OK) in May 2022
Interview
The overall process from sending the application to getting hired was close to 2 months. There were about 4 steps in all. There were phone calls and then testing and then a hiring event that started with a tour of the campus/central office followed by the actual interview event that was about 6 hours long. Throughout the entire process each person that I spoke with I could tell cared about me and wanted to see if I was the right fit for the position.

Preliminary Process included multiple phone screens, one informal interview and candidate testing on everything from intellect to personality type. Which lead to an interview event where a group of candidates and myself where interviewed by multiple interviewers.
